How they compare
Republic of Korea currently reports -0.2% against -0.2% in Isle of Man, a difference of 0.0%.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 74 shared years of data; in 1950 it was Isle of Man ahead.
Isle of Man ranks 204th and Republic of Korea ranks 203rd of 236 countries.
Republic of Korea has averaged higher in every one of the 8 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Isle of Man | Republic of Korea |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1950s | -0.2% | 2.0% | 2.1% | Republic of Korea |
| 1960s | -0.4% | 2.4% | 2.8% | Republic of Korea |
| 1970s | -0.4% | 1.7% | 2.1% | Republic of Korea |
| 1980s | -0.4% | 1.2% | 1.6% | Republic of Korea |
| 1990s | -0.1% | 1.0% | 1.1% | Republic of Korea |
| 2000s | 0.1% | 0.5% | 0.4% | Republic of Korea |
| 2010s | 0.0% | 0.2% | 0.2% | Republic of Korea |
| 2020s | -0.2% | -0.2% | 0.0% | Republic of Korea |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Births minus deaths, as a share of the population. This is the part of population change that comes only from births and deaths, ignoring migration.
